•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

div über style.display lässt sich nicht ausblenden in firefox!!

multitrust

Neues Mitglied
Hallo zusammen

Mein code sieht folg. aus:
HTML:
<<div id="show_archive" style="display:none;visibility:hidden">
....blabla...
 
<div>

Mit IE funktioniert alles korrekt. Im FF sehe ich den inhalt trotzdem.... was ist los??? kann ja nicht so schwierig sei!!

danke
 
Bei mir funzt es im Firefox super.

Aber warum hast du visible und display belegt? Das ist doch sinnlos. Wenn er durch display:none; den Bildschirm nicht belegt, bringt es doch nix, dieses nicht belegte mit visible:hidden; zu versehen.

Schick mal bitte Link zur Seite


MfG
 
Du hast zwei "<" am Anfang des Tags.
Aber Imbericle hat recht, Deine beiden Eigenschaften widersprechen sich gegeneinander. Nimm eine davon raus.
 
ne... geht nicht!

habe es jetzt so getestet:
HTML:
<div id="show_archive" style="display:none"><br />
<span class="style1">25.11.2009<br /></span> </div>

Wie gesagt, mit IE 8 funzt es super! mit FF 3.5 überhaupt nicht... zeigt mir alles an!!

was ist los?? kann man da evtl. bei FF etwas einstellen???
 
Kann man mal bitte einen Link zur Seite bekommen?
Das kann an 1001 anderen Sachen liegen, aber wenn der IE etwas so macht, wie man es erwartet, der FF aber nicht, liegt das meistens am falschen Verständnis und an einem Bug des IE.
 
noch nicht...

die webseite habe ich übernommen und versuche das layout anzupassen. Die seite wurde sowas von katastrophal codiert...!!!

langsam glaube ich, es liegt am schlechten html code... keine klare struktur, es wurde einfach drauf los programmiert!!!

-doppelspurigkeit mit formatierung über css datei und im html code
-keine übersicht, da nicht hierarchisch aufgebaut
- und vieeeles mehr...

zum glück muss ich nur 2 bis 3 kleine sachen ändern sowie die farben. sowas schlimmes habe ich schon lange nicht mehr gesehen...

irgendwo im code könnte FF ein problem haben, darum gehts wahrscheinlich nicht...

kackt mich jetzt schon an...
 
Also das der Firefox ein Bug hat ist um vieles unwahrscheinlicher.

Wenn die Seite nicht online ist, dann häng doch mal den kompletten Quellcode an.


Und verpfuschte Seiten sollte man nie zu retten versuchen, neuschreiben ist um einiges kürzer und erfreulicher^


MfG
 
Das wird angezeigt, weil da eben NICHT "display:none" steht.
Wenn Du display:none hinzufügst, verschwindet das Element.
 
Zurück
Oben